History of creation

The main prototype of the Disney little mermaid was, of course, the inhabitant of the seas from the fairy tale by Hans Christian Andersen. But the story created by a Danish writer is too dark to be loved by modern children. Screenwriter Ron Clements decided to fill the fairy tale with colors, cheerfulness and new details, and at the same time updated the plot.

But all this happened much more later in the day cartoon ideas. The idea to make a colorful animated film arose in the 30s of the last century. Then Disney representatives did not intend to change Andersen’s tragic ending, but wanted to stretch the plot into several mini-stories about the little mermaid. However, the project had to be suspended, and they remembered it only half a century later.

The image of the charming little mermaid combines the features and characteristics of several people. The princess of the underwater kingdom borrowed appearance and the facial expressions of the young actress, who shone in the television series “Charmed.” The girl was 16 years old at the time the character was created, and Ariel’s age in the first cartoon was the same. Disney chief animator Glen Keane stated that some features were copied from his wife Linda.


Alyssa Milano and the Little Mermaid from Disney Studios

Model Sherry Stoner contributed to the creation of the image - the little mermaid owes her graceful movements to the catwalk worker. Stoner had to play the role of Ariel in front of the animators, who, in turn, tried to convey the model’s mannerisms in sketches. The most amazing prototype is considered to be the astronaut Sally Ride: the fiery hair of the little mermaid under water repeated the movements of the conqueror of the Universe’s hair when she was in space.


Sherry Stoner, Sally Ride, Jodi Benson - prototypes of the little mermaid

When creating the daughter of the sea lord, controversy arose over the colors in the appearance of the heroine. For a long time, the authors could not come to a unanimous decision on what the hair would be like. Some of the animators and management of the studio voted for the blonde. But the opponents, who insisted on the idea of ​​contrasting the tail and hair, won. This is how Ariel got her red head of hair. A special shade was created for the tail emerald color, which was called “Ariel”.

The appearance was supposed to convey the eccentric and headstrong nature of the character. Therefore, the little mermaid “walks” with her hair always disheveled and wearing a bra that is completely incompatible in color with her tail, while her sisters always have perfectly styled hairstyles, and the shades of their bodices perfectly match the colors of the lower parts of the body.

Based on Andersen's fairy tale, the Soyuzmultfilm studio was created in 1968 soviet cartoon"Mermaid". Director: Ivan Aksenchuk. In our version of the fairy tale, an innovative technological method for making backgrounds at that time was used - “photo collage”, and the musical accompaniment included fragments of Bach’s Toccata and Fugue in D minor. In the 80s, the Soviet cartoon “The Little Mermaid” was released on video cassettes as part of a collection of cartoon fairy tales by Hans Christian Andersen. At the beginning of the 2000s, the Soviet “Little Mermaid” was restored and released on DVD.

Film "The Little Mermaid" (Czechoslovakia)

The television film The Little Mermaid was filmed in Czechoslovakia in 1976. This is a film adaptation quite close to the original fairy tale by Hans Christian Andersen, directed by Karel Kahinya. They took the role of the Little Mermaid young actress Miroslav Shafrankov. Her sister Libuše Šafrankova, known to viewers as Cinderella from Three Nuts for Cinderella, also starred in the Czech version famous fairy tale- in the role of the lady of the prince’s heart. The film “The Little Mermaid” by Karel Kahini is distinguished by its original approach to filming, makeup and character costumes. The mermaids from the Czech film adaptation have multi-colored hair with fragments of human things stuck in it, and long flowing dresses that match the color of their hair.

The Little Mermaid: Cartoon 1989 vs The Little Mermaid: Andersen's Tale

There are a number of fundamental differences between the book heroine (the fairy tale “The Little Mermaid”) and the cartoon one (“The Little Mermaid”, cartoon 1989).

  • The original Little Mermaid had 5 sisters, Disney's Ariel had 6.
  • Andersen's Little Mermaid did not have a name as such, she was just a little sea maiden. Disney Studios named their little mermaid "Ariel".
  • The Little Mermaid of the Book is 15 years old, Ariel is 16.
  • In the original story, the Little Mermaid has a grandmother with whom she constantly talks.
  • In the book, mermaids are allowed to surface and observe people if they are over 15 years old. In the cartoon, the Little Mermaid Ariel, even at 16 years old, was not allowed to rise to the surface.
  • The grandmother of the sea maiden said that despite the fact that mermaids live longer than people(sometimes 300 years), but people have a soul. So the main motivation of Andersen's Little Mermaid is to get immortal human soul. Not the love of a prince.
  • In exchange for her voice in the fairy tale, the witch gives the Little Mermaid a potion that makes her human and allows her to dance beautifully. The Witch warns the Little Mermaid that she will never be able to return to the sea. Besides, the poor thing is not entitled to an immortal soul until she meets a man who loves her back and marries her. And at dawn of the first day, if her beloved marries someone else, the Little Mermaid will turn into sea foam. Disney immediately put a soul into his heroine, this is confirmed by the agreement with Ursula, who gave Ariel legs in exchange for her soul and voice.
  • Cartoon Ariel had more interest to humanity than its book prototype. She collected a collection of objects created by people. While in the fairy tale “The Little Mermaid” it was the Little Mermaid’s sisters who were keen on exploring sunken ships and searching for human items.
  • When Andersen's Little Mermaid got legs, every step caused her unbearable pain - this was the price to pay for being human. Disney's Little Mermaid simply received legs and did not experience any discomfort while using her new limbs.

In 2008, the musical “The Little Mermaid” was released on Broadway; a year before that, the premiere took place in Denver musical version famous cartoon Disney, however, was soon closed due to a strike by Broadway workers. Several new compositions were added to the main songs of the Little Mermaid (Part of your World, Under the Sea, Kiss the Girl) from the cartoon. The role of Ariel in the musical “The Little Mermaid” was performed by Broadway actresses Sierra Boggess and Chelsea Morgan Stock. On opening night main song The Little Mermaid was sung by Jodi Benson, who voiced Ariel in the original cartoon.
